TEXT 67

kāśī-miśra kahe prabhura dhariyā caraṇe
"tumi kene ei bāte kṣobha kara mane?


SYNONYMS

kāśī-miśra kahe — Kāśī Miśra said; prabhura — of Śrī Caitanya Mahāprabhu; dhariyā caraṇe — embracing the lotus feet; tumi — You; kene — why; ei bāte — by these talks; kṣobha kara — become agitated; mane — within the mind.


TRANSLATION

Kāśī Miśra caught hold of the Lord's lotus feet and said, "Why should You be agitated by these affairs?
